Mariner Boating Holidays announces 2014 Multihull events

by Chris MacLeod on 9 Jul 2013
Catamaran Trevor Joyce http://marinerboating.com.au
When it comes to overall cruising comfort, it’s hard to beat the advantages of a catamaran and that's why Mariner Boating is using them for some of their 2014 events. Even devoted monohull purists can admit that, for coastal cruising and island hopping, it’s nice to have that extra bit of space and ventilation. Plus, the low angle of heel is much more conducive to easy handling and lunches seem to have a much better chance of staying on the table.

Teaming up with Multihull Solutions, Mariner has put together three events early in 2014 that feature cats in the famous rally format. The yacht rallies are a great way to explore a destination with the convenience of technical back-up and the reassurance of cruising in company. The events are hosted by Australians Trevor and Maggie Joyce who have been conducting yacht rallies and cruising for more than 40 years.

Featured charter boats for the rallies from Catana including OC41, the Carbon-Infused 42 and 47 and there are other yachts available as well. Of course, monohulls are available too for those who just really prefer a little less beam.

Thai-Langkawi Yacht Rally 4th–19th January, 2014 More Info

This rally takes in the less visited Thai islands of the southern Andaman Sea and along the coast and islands of Malaysian Langkawi – timed for the dry season when the weather is at its best.

Caribbean Canter Rally - 23 February-10 March, 2014 More Info

Following a one-way itinerary from Antigua the trip follows favourable trade winds and currents along a route that includes Barbuda, Nevis and St. Kitts, Saba and St. Barts, before finishing in St. Martin in time for the Heineken Regatta.

Sail Tahiti Yacht Rally 13-23 April, 2014 More Info

The idyllic Leeward Islands of French Polynesia are the setting for this 10-day cruise that includes Raiatea, Bora Bora and Huahine.
